Ok AFFers, here is our challenge if you want to take it.

The better half and I want to get away for New Years this year overseas and apart from the below "rules" the destination itself is open for any suggestions. The rules are:

1. Two award seats in a minimum J. Can't be a LCC J product.
2. Departing Sydney on the 29/12 or later, returning on 2/1 or 3/1. Need to be there for the 31st obviously, and considering time don't want to spend all the time in the air.
3. Cannot be to NZ, Hong Kong, Thailand or Indonesia (nothing against those countries, just been enough to them and prefer something else.)
4. No carriers "off limits".
5. In terms of points, have 257k QFF, 315k USDM, 494k Altitude points.
6. FWIW am QF and VA platinum.

I'm considering this a "lucky dip", so don't worry about throwing up somewhere obscure if it fits the above.
 
408k altitude pts will get you 204k enrich points which will get you 2 J return tix to Europe, or anywhere short of there that MH fly to. You said that no carriers were off limits, but are you happy to fly MH?

If so, there are too many options to list and plenty of award availability. That will be by far the easiest to get tix.

MH is the go then. Transfer from Altitude to Enrich is quick as well - I did one a week ago and it arrived same day.

What's your accommodation budget?

Kota Kinabalu has good connection times in KUL for all three flights to/from MEL (most about 2 hours - one is 4 hours), so you can take your pick of day or night flights. MEL-KUL-MEL is on a 330. KUL-BKI-KUL is on a 737. About 12 hours each way including connections.

As Hvr said, NRT might be a good option. The connections aren't as good, which combined with longer flight times stretch out your travel time to 18/19+ hours which might not be appealing given the short break. ICN might be another option along the same lines. Only 1 option KUL-ICN-KUL, but the connection times are pretty good.

MLE would be amazing and seats are available, but connections aren't great and travel time is too long.

... or you could just go to KUL or SIN I suppose.

Personally I'd go to BKI if I could find good accommodation for a decent price, KUL as a second big city option.

I took a quick look at SQ, but you won't get 2x saver awards return. You can manage it one way with those dates and one way standard award, but it is more expensive in points of course. SIN or KUL are still options, but I didn't come up with anything else with a quick search.

MEL-SIN 29/12/2014 SIN-MEL 03/01/2015 246,500 KF pts = 493K Altitude pts + $998.14:
